There are many performers that exude energy but it seems like Ziggler has just about each of them beaten on that account. He's the kind of wrestler who could take even the most common maneuver and react to it as if he was struck by a car. This is art of selling done to a high degree and the fact that he can make each opponent he's in the ring with look good is a testament to his talent. Ziggler has taken this uncommonly used art and built his entire way of wrestling around it.

There's no question that he has a lot of animation when it comes to his moves and his wrestling style has benefited from it as well. This is interesting because many people watch his matches and see that he has a great emphasis on mat wrestling. You can also throw in his charisma and how the crowd responds to his actions in the ring. He's one of the few people in the business today who people can consider to be the total package, every imaginable facet being covered.
